THE ROLE:

The City of Pasco is seeking an experienced Environmental Compliance Coordinator to assist our Environmental Compliance Division within the Public Works Department. This position plays a key role in regulatory compliance for the City of Pasco’s water, wastewater, and stormwater utilities, assisting with key programs like Pretreatment and FOG.

REQUIRED M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S: (Any equivalent combination of education and experience, which provides the applicant with the knowledge, skills and abilities required to perform the job.):

  • Minimum 2 years’ experience in sanitary sewer and/or sewer treatment environmental compliance, preferably relating to municipal operations or a delegated environmental program. 
  • Bachelor of Science in environmental science, environmental or civil engineering, biology, chemistry, or closely related field or equivalent years of experience.
  • Experience initiating investigations and enforcement actions against non-compliant industrial users and other regulated entities. 
  • Experience writing technical reports for peer and management review and in communicating effectively both verbally and in writing.


P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Prior experience working with local and state regulatory agencies, including Ecology, is a plus.

SAFETY/WORK CONDITIONS: 

PHYSICAL: Sit for extended periods of time and intermittently stand, walk, kneel down, stoop, bend and twist at the waist, and drive a passenger car or pickup truck. Traverse rough and uneven surfaces on foot. Climb ladders to conduct inspections; dexterity of hands and fingers to operate a computer keyboard; hear and speak to exchange information; ability to see, including close vision.

WORK ENVIRONMENT: Office environment; construction and utility sites; driving a vehicle to review work areas. Subject to seasonal weather changes and adverse conditions.
